As soon as a person is in police custody and is billed with a supposed offense, she or he might be able to leave jail by posting bond or obtaining a bond. A court identifies the quantity of bond based on aspects like the seriousness of the claimed infraction, the probability that the defendant will dedicate added criminal offenses after being released, and the possibilities that the defendant will take off the jurisdiction before trial.
The Eighth Amendment to the united state Constitution forbids "too much bail" yet does not state that courts are called for to allow bond. The words "bail" and "bond" are frequently utilized almost reciprocally when going over jail launch, and while they are closely associated to each various other, they are not the same point.

A bond is posted on an accused's behalf, generally by a bail bond business, to protect his/her launch. Defendants with pending warrants are typically not qualified for bail. Bail is not meant as a penalty by itself. It is instead a means of safeguarding an offender's arrangement to follow particular problems and go back to court.
If the accused falls short to show up or breaches the conditions of the launch, he or she could waive the amount paid. If the offender published a bond, the bail bond business waives the money, as reviewed below.
